Medigate by Claroty is a technology company.
Medigate by Claroty offers a specialized cybersecurity platform designed to protect connected medical devices and the Internet of Medical Things (IoMT) across healthcare environments. The system provides deep visibility, threat detection, and vulnerability management for cyber-physical systems within clinical networks. It continuously identifies devices, assesses risks, and enforces security policies, safeguarding patient data and critical operations.
Jonathan Langer, Itay Kirshenbaum, and Pini Pinhasov founded Medigate in 2017. They recognized the significant, unaddressed security risks from proliferating networked medical devices. This insight led them to develop a pioneering platform specifically for IoMT security, tailored to the unique demands of healthcare environments.
Healthcare providers deploy Medigate to secure their digital infrastructures, maintaining clinical operations and patient well-being. The company envisions enabling healthcare organizations to confidently adopt connected technologies. It secures their entire cyber-physical ecosystem, ensuring high-quality, protected patient care.

Medigate by Claroty is a modular, SaaS-based cybersecurity platform purpose-built for healthcare organizations, providing comprehensive visibility, risk management, threat detection, and protection for cyber-physical systems (CPS) including Internet of Medical Things (IoMT), IoT, operational technology (OT), and building management systems (BMS).[2][3][4][5] It serves hospitals, clinics, laboratories, and health delivery organizations (HDOs) worldwide, solving critical challenges like device blind spots in traditional IT security, cyber threats to medical devices, regulatory compliance, and downtime minimization amid IT/OT convergence.[1][2][5][7] The platform has demonstrated strong growth, securing over 10 million IoT devices and more than 7 million IoMT devices across thousands of hospitals, earning Best in KLAS for Healthcare IoT Security for four consecutive years with a 95.4/100 score.[4][7]
Medigate emerged as a specialized healthcare cybersecurity solution, founded around 2017 and initially operating independently before its acquisition by Claroty in January 2022.[1][2] Claroty itself was established in 2015 in New York (later Brooklyn), focusing on CPS protection across industrial, healthcare, commercial, and public sectors.[1] The acquisition combined Medigate's expertise in medical device security with Claroty's industrial OT leadership, backed by investors like SoftBank Vision Fund 2, Bessemer Venture Partners, and Schneider Electric, creating a unified platform for extended IoT (XIoT) in healthcare.[2][6] Early traction came from deploying in thousands of hospitals globally, interpreting over 500 device protocols via passive and light-active techniques, and addressing rising cyber risks in connected care environments.[4][5]
